Hey — handing the Freightwise rules engine over before my leave. The shipping-fee rules evaluate top-down, first match wins; I added a fallback tier so nothing falls through. Tests cover the weird oversized-parcel cases. Please review the evaluator refactor in `fees/engine.rs` closely. The staging rig runs with the config shown below.

config for kahif-tafog:
[lamdor]
port = 5432
team = holdor
host = lamdor.ordinsys.example
region = north-1
access_code = ac_98de10
timeout_ms = 1500

## Building Access — Spares Room (Hullbrook Annex)

Contractors: the spare hardware room is down the east corridor on the ground floor, third door on the left. Sign in at the front desk first and grab a visitor lanyard. Anything you take out, jot it in the blue logbook — yes, even the little stuff. The door self-locks, so don't wedge it. To get in, punch in the code below.

staff pass of hagug-taguf = bdg-HJ-9

Sketchloft's diagram editor records every mutation as an invertible command, but unbounded history makes large boards unusable, so we compact. Consecutive drags on the same node merge within a short coalescing window, and the stack is trimmed once memory pressure crosses a soft ceiling. Reviewer: note that redo branches are discarded on new input, matching the Hallowgrid convention, and that snapshot checkpoints are interleaved so deep undos stay fast. The constants governing coalescing, trimming, and checkpoint spacing are as follows.

constants for yafof-tafop:
QUOTAS = {
    "druix": 1,
    "wenath": 2,
}

[ ] Verify SproutClock scheduler: confirm the watering queue drains within five minutes of the hourly tick and no zones fire twice. Check pump-relay logs on the Dewfield staging rig before promoting. If all clear, mark this item done and note the deployed build token, which appears below.

build token for kahop-yafof: htk21_5a995f047b538db58c4a4